Position Overview
The Vice President of Finance serves as a strategic partner to the CFO and executive leadership team, overseeing the company’s financial operations and accounting function. This role will lead financial reporting, planning, and analysis, while ensuring strong internal controls and scalable processes to support continued growth.
The ideal candidate is both a hands-on operator and a strategic thinker-capable of owning the close process, building forward-looking financial plans, and translating complex financial data into actionable insights for leadership.
Key Responsibilities
Financial Reporting & Executive Support
- Lead preparation of board-level and executive reporting materials, including financial statements, KPI dashboards, and variance analysis
- Partner with the CFO to develop financial narratives for board meetings, investor updates, and lender communications
- Maintain a standardized monthly reporting cadence, including actuals vs. budget, forecast, and prior year comparisons
- Deliver clear, concise insights and recommendations to senior leadership and cross-functional stakeholders
Accounting & Close Process
- Own the month-end close process end-to-end, ensuring accuracy and timeliness
- Prepare and review monthly financial statements (P&L, balance sheet, cash flow)
- Ensure compliance with GAAP and oversee all general ledger activities
- Manage reconciliations across key accounts including cash, A/R, A/P, inventory, fixed assets, and accruals
- Oversee inventory accounting, cost analysis, and reserve calculations (e.g., obsolescence, markdowns)
- Manage tax compliance (sales tax, property tax, and other applicable filings)
- Oversee payroll processes and ensure accuracy
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A)
- Lead the annual budgeting process across all departments
- Own the rolling forecast and provide monthly updates incorporating latest business trends
- Conduct budget vs. actual reviews and provide actionable variance analysis
- Develop long-range (3-5 year) strategic financial plans
- Manage cash flow forecasting, liquidity, and working capital optimization
- Build financial models for new initiatives, including retail expansion, product launches, and market entry strategies
- Partner with merchandising and operations on inventory planning and margin optimization
Team Leadership & Process Optimization
- Lead, mentor, and develop the accounting and finance team
- Build scalable processes and systems to support company growth
- Drive continuous improvement in close timelines, reporting accuracy, and forecast reliability
- Serve as the primary owner of ERP and financial systems (NetSuite or equivalent)
Qualifications
- CPA required
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ance, MBA preferred
- 10+ years of progressive finance experience
- Strong technical accounting expertise and experience managing a full close process
- Proven experience with budgeting, forecasting, and FP&A functions
- Experience in fashion, apparel, retail, cosmetics, or consumer goods strongly preferred
- Background in both public accounting and industry experience is a plus
- Hands-on experience with NetSuite or similar ERP systems
- Demonstrated success building and scaling finance teams in high-growth environments
Skills & Competencies
- Advanced Excel skills (financial modeling, scenario analysis)
- Strong presentation and executive communication skills
- Ability to translate financial data into clear, actionable insights
- Analytical mindset with strong attention to detail
- High level of integrity and discretion with sensitive information
- Ability to operate both strategically and tactically
- Collaborative leadership style with strong cross-functional partnership skills
Compensation & Benefits
- Base Salary: $200,000 – $260,000
- Performance-based bonus
- Comprehensive benefits package including:
- Medical, dental, and vision coverage
- 401(k) with company match
- Paid time off and sick leave
- Additional lifestyle and wellness benefits
